First things first. stop panicking. stress can cause problems with weight fluctuation. You appear not to have an awful lot of weight to lose. Were you dieting before SW last week? IF like me you already grill all meat, cut fat off meat, have skimmed milk - don't take sugar in tea/coffee and drink little or no alcohol THEN it will be even harder for you to lose weight.

You really need to talk to your C at class tonight, show your food diary and ask her to really look at it and see what is going on. BUT above all stop stressing and panicking...................relax a bit.

Are you due for a * week? do you have bowel problems - constipation etc - do you suffer from excess bloating? Are you drinking water and drinking loads just before weigh in etc.

Have you tried a red week? A green week, a plan that is different from the week before?

All these things need to be taken into consideration.

Once you start to lose, you will be losing, no problem.
